Final Take Farewell Collection Celebrates End of Walt Disney Studios Park

Walt Disney Studios Park is being rebranded, and a “Final Take” farewell merchandise collection celebrates the end of an era and the magic of cinema.

Film Clapboard – €20

The Walt Disney Studios film clapboard has “M. Mouse” in the director spot, “That’s a wrap!” for the scene, “16” as the take, and “0302” for the roll. The numbers represent the opening day of the park: 16 March 2002.

This design is featured on most of the other items in the farewell collection.

T-Shirt – €30

The black T-shirt has the film clapboard sign in white and yellow, and it is surrounded by several white and yellow stars.

Mug – €13

One side of the black mug has a slightly different film clapboard design in goldtone and white colors. The other side has an image of Mickey looking through an old-fashioned movie camera in goldtone and “That’s a wrap!” cursive text in white.

Keychain – €8

The black and goldtone metal keychain is in the shape of a film clapboard, and it has the Scene, Take, and Roll text.

Lanyard – €10

Lastly, the farewell collection has a lanyard with the film clapboard design and a black strap, which has stars, clapboard designs, and “Walt Disney Studios Park” text.

This collection can be found at several locations in Walt Disney Studios Park: Mickey’s of Hollywood Boutique, Walt Disney Studios Store, and Tower Hotel Gifts.

Walt Disney Studios Park Rebrand

Walt Disney Studios Park is being re-branded as Disney Adventure World in Spring 2026 when World of Frozen opens. World of Frozen is part of Adventure Bay, which will also include a Tangled spinning ride and an Up swing ride.

It will also be home to Regal View Restaurant and Lounge, a quick-service restaurant, and Gazebo Garden. A Lion King land will be added to Disney Adventure World at a later time.

Demolition of the entrance sign began recently with the removal of the park’s 3D letters.
